The Oscars are the most prestigious awards ceremony in the entertainment industry and one of the biggest nights for Hollywood. This year’s event was exceptionally glamourous despite the COVID-19 restrictions and some of the nominees attending virtually.

The 93rd Academy Awards took place on Sunday, 25 April at the Dolby Theatre and some parts at the Union Train Station in Los Angelos. The crème de la crème of Hollywood gathered in high-end couture designs to celebrate the most outstanding films of 2020 and to honour those who have made impressive contributions to the film industry. The event was maskless but with strict safety protocols, including vaccinations, testing, and social distancing.

Our biggest highlight of the evening? When the golden statue for Best Documentary went to ‘My Octopus Teacher’ directed by South Africans James Reed and Pippa Ehrlich. Truly a proudly South Africa moment!

As expected, the red carpet was filled with elegance, flamboyance, and an explosion of colour. Here are our favourite fashion moments from the 2021 Oscars!

1. REGINA KING

Regina King won an Oscar two years ago for Best Supporting Actress. This year she was nominated as a director for the movie ‘One Night in Miami’, which had three nominations. While she did not walk away with an award, she opened the ceremony and presented the first two categories. Looking like true royalty, King wore a custom, pale-blue Louis Vuitton gown with bedazzled pleating and bold shoulders. She topped off this look with simple jewellery and a sleek bob.

2. H.E.R

Gabriella Sarmiento Wilson, also known as H.E.R, has become a regular on the red carpet and someone to watch out for in the fashion news. She took home the Oscar for best original song ‘Fight For You’, from the movie Judas and the Black Messiah. Her look for the evening was a cobalt blue beaded and hooded jumpsuit. This look was inspired by her idol, Prince who passed away five years ago last week. He wore a similar sparkling hooded outfit to the Oscars in 1985, the year he won Best Original Song for ‘Purple Rain’.



3. HALLE BERRY

Halle is no stranger to drop-dead gorgeous looks and unforgettable gowns on the red carpet. She was the definition of glam in a mauve Dolce and Gabbana strapless gown. Berry showed off her new bob with bangs and looked stunning.

4. ZENDAYA

Zendaya has become a fashion icon, always making a bold fashion statement at special events, and the Oscars were no exception. She looked like a dream in a vibrant yellow cutout gown custom-made by Valentino. What stood out the most from her look are the 6 million dollar diamonds she wore from Bulgari. Zendaya is the first to debut a necklace from Bulgari’s upcoming jewellery collection, Magnifica set to be released soon. This piece featured two diamond collars with a removable centre brooch and tassel, complete with a yellow six-carat cushion-cut diamond.


5. TIARA THOMAS

Singer Tiara Thomas was nominated for Best Song for ‘I Can’t Breathe’ and ‘Fight For You’ from the movie Judas And The Black Messiah which she co-wrote with H.E.R. She made a dramatic statement in a chic Jovana Louis pantsuit with eye-catching sleeves, a deep plunging neckline, and a diamond lariat necklace. This monochromatic look is a simple yet unforgettable moment at this year’s Oscars. Tiara wore her hair in thick cornrows, and for her make-up, she opted for dark eyes and nude lips.

6. ANGELA BASSETT

Actress Angela Bassett is one A-lister that always delivers show-stopping ensembles at any red carpet event. At the 93rd Academy Awards, she made a grand entrance in a custom red Alberta Ferrett off-the-shoulder gown with draped shoulders, a high slit, and a long train. Bassett paired this with Christian Louboutin heels and accessorised it with a Chopard diamond bracelet. This look is similar to her 2019 Oscar’s look where she wore a hot pink voluminous creation by Reem Acra.

7. LESLIE ODOM

There’s no way anyone could miss Leslie Odom Jnr at the Oscars. The actor stepped onto the red carpet wearing a gold double-breasted, Brioni suit, Cartier jewels, and Omega watch. Men are often overlooked on the red carpet, with the traditional tuxedo being everyone’s number one pick, but Leslie took a different approach which worked out perfectly for him. He looked like an African king.


8. COLMAN DOMINGO

Actor Colman Domingo stars alongside Chadwick Boseman in Ma Rainey’s Black Bottom – the five-time Oscar-nominated film. He wowed the crowds as he walked in wearing a dashing hot pink suit by Atelier Versace. The three-piece suit has landed him on the best-dressed list at this year’s Oscars and will become a fashion moment we’ll never forget.
